PAN-OS: XML Injection Vulnerability in Large Scale VPN (LSVPN)

Summary

An XML injection vulnerability in the Large Scale VPN (LSVPN) functionality of PAN-OS software enables an unauthenticated attacker with network access to inject malicious XML content, potentially leading to information disclosure or corruption of internal LSVPN satellite data. What this means
What could happen
An attacker could inject malicious XML into VPN communications, potentially exposing VPN configuration data or corrupting the connection state between firewall satellites, which could disrupt secure remote access for your organization.

How it could be exploited
An attacker with network access to the PAN-OS LSVPN interface sends specially crafted XML payloads to inject malicious content. This could allow them to read sensitive configuration data transmitted over LSVPN connections or corrupt the satellite synchronization data, affecting VPN connectivity.
Prerequisites
  • Network access to the LSVPN interface port on the PAN-OS firewall
  • LSVPN functionality enabled on the target PAN-OS device
